AI Summary

  • Establishes parental rights as fundamental rights that cannot be substantially burdened by state or political subdivisions without demonstrating a compelling governmental interest of the highest order.

  • Grants parents exclusive rights to direct education, access all school records (including attendance, grades, disciplinary and psychological records), consent to medical and mental health care, and control use of biometric scans and DNA records of their children.

  • Requires school boards to develop policies allowing parents to review curriculum at least 7 days before class starts, obtain written consent for instruction on gender identity and sexual orientation, and withdraw children from objectionable instruction without academic penalty.

  • Mandates parental written consent before children use names or pronouns not aligned with their legal sex, though consent does not compel others to use non-biological pronouns.

  • Allows parents to sue for violations without exhausting administrative remedies and permits recovery of damages, injunctive relief, and attorney's fees; waives governmental and sovereign immunity for violations of the act.
